Abstract: This reference book provides a comprehensive overview, from A (ABS (ACRYLONITRILE BUTADIENE STYRENE)) to Z (ZIEGLER POLYMERIZATION PROCESS), of the nature, manufacture, structure, properties, processing, and applications of commercially available polymers. The main feature of the book is the range of topics from both theory and practice, which means that physical properties and applications of the materials concerned are described in terms of the theory, chemistry and manufacturing constraints which apply to them. It will therefore enable scientists to understand the commercial implications of their work as well as providing polymer technologists, engineers and designers with a theoretical background.
